Zionist enemy forces fired five artillery shells on Wednesday toward the outskirts of Abdeen village in the Yarmouk Basin area, located in the western countryside of Syria's Daraa Governorate.

According to Syria's official state news agency, SANA, the shelling targeted the areas surrounding Abdeen village. No reports of human casualties or material damage have been recorded.

This incident follows an incursion carried out on Tuesday by Zionist enemy forces into the outskirts of Wadi al-Ruqqad in the western Daraa countryside, originating from the Tal Abu al-Gheethar area. The operation involved firing weapons toward the area, though no casualties or physical damage were reported.
